Family Farms, Food Security and The Future of Rural America
We recently sat down with Wayne Swanson Jr.; entrepreneur, investor, and the founder of Swanson Family Farm. Wayne is part of a new generation of agricultural leaders changing the conversation around farming, food security, and where our food comes from.
As a farmer who raises grass-fed, pasture-raised livestock and an investor in innovative grocery concepts that bring fresh food directly to communities, Wayne offers a unique perspective on the intersection of agriculture, entrepreneurship, technology, and economic development.
